davaNtage is an Electro band from Germany. In the middle of the 90's Kay Härtel starts to do some experimental industrial music for his projekt Supreme Court. In october 1996 Mario Fritzsche joined the band, to give the sounds some words. The first songs with vocals were created from that point. Early in 1997 Björn Neumann completed the band and davaNtage was born. Then the band became main focus of interest. First live gigs and with them the tape T01/08/97 gave the band a good start. The selfproduced debut-cd Mental Destruction followed after the second tape Further Progress and more or less successful gigs. In october 2000 the first professional studio album Broken Influences was released in cooperation with Black Rain. Many positive feedbacks made it possible that davaNtage had their first professional live shows for example at the Wave Gothic Festival in Leipzig and davaNtage presented the new Virus:Hate:EP in 2001. On that release Gunnar Bock and Melanie Güntzschel joined the dNt Team the first time. Gunnar wrote lyrics together with Mario and Melanie gave vocals to a The Cure's coverversion of Cold. In the years of 01/02 davaNtage worked on their next album Global Badlands, that was released in summer 2002. At that time Björn quits the band to do his own music realized in his project Monte Christo. Later that time René Müller came in addition with Kay and Mario and the band were threesome again. In the meantime Kay and René were busy by doing different remixes for other bands. Gunner and Mario worked on by writing new lyrics for the following releases of davaNtage and Future Trail since 2002. Furthermore René and Mario focussed at their projekt Future Trail with the singer Melanie (debut cd Big Sky Horizon rel.date 06/2004). In May 2004 the next davaNtage E.P. Unholy and the last one with singer Kay came on. Kay left the band in 2004. davaNtage could win the ex- Feindflug member Beam as the new singer/guestsinger. In the next year in april 2005 the Split and Shatter album was ready for release but because of tribal factionalism and external interferences the release date decelerated for nearly one year.
